Step 4 — Firmware channel credentials. Before merging, verify that the Lintbeam updater service points at the "stable" channel for the Orvex T-40 devices, not "canary"; a wrong channel here pushes unsigned builds to field units in the Marlow depot. Confirm the rollout window in deploy/firmware.toml matches the maintenance calendar, and that the retry backoff is capped at six attempts. Once the channel config is reviewed, open .env.deploy and append the signing token used by the channel publisher on the next line.

secret setting of tajof-bahif: COURIER_KEY3=65d

Before activating the new signing keys, confirm the Corvane REST API returns stable cursor-based pages under the fresh credentials. Fetch three consecutive pages of the /harbors collection, verify no duplicates or gaps across cursor boundaries, and confirm the deprecated offset parameters still return the sunset warning header. Record results in the ceremony log with two witnesses present. If the verification client's keystore is sealed, unseal it using the recovery passphrase below:

vault phrase of faweg-kahif = fraath-zorox-praius

## Changed defaults

Heads up: the Ledgerline tax-rate lookup cache now defaults to a 15-minute TTL instead of 24 hours. Turns out rates in the Veldt County sandbox were going stale mid-demo, which was embarrassing. Eviction is now LRU rather than FIFO, and the cache warms on boot. If you're reviewing, check that nothing hardcodes the old TTL. The new defaults land as follows.

deployment values, bajop-taweg:
holwyn:
  log_level: debug
  metrics_host: metrics.holwyn.zemvarsys.internal
  pool_size: 32

- [ ] Key ceremony, step 4: before we seal the Bramblewick signing keys, confirm the ops dashboard still has websocket compression (permessage-deflate) disabled on the ceremony VLAN. Yes, it saves bandwidth, but the CPU spikes during attestation streaming aren't worth it, and compression plus TLS makes the auditors twitchy. Once Renna signs off on the uncompressed stream, record the recovery passphrase below.

recovery phrase for yahap-faduf: sorion-kasath-briath-gorius-ulaael-zorvan-aldiel-quenwyn-casdor-framir-julwyn-novvan-zorox